For 2 days, the Ateliers Ouverts are a unique opportunity for the general public and professionals to discover the young creativity and artistic diversity produced by students at Beaux-Arts de Paris.
The studios are transformed into exhibition spaces, offering a panorama of work produced from the Via Ferrata preparatory class to the fifth year: paintings, photos, sculptures, drawings, videos, etc. Studio training is the hallmark of Beaux-Arts de Paris, and is named after the renowned artist in charge.

To punctuate this exceptional moment, events outside the studio offer an overview of works by students and artists who have graduated from the school: TEASER, an exhibition of student work in the glass courtyard, exhibitions of the winners of the Prix des Amis des Beaux-Arts de Paris and the nominees for the Prix du Dessin Contemporain, “Saint-Germain des Print”, an exhibition of prints and micro-publications, guided tours and performances...
Les Ateliers Ouverts also offers the chance to try out life drawing at a trial class run by the Nouvelle Académie des Amateurs, and to take advantage of the editions braderie.
On Saturdays, you can also explore Saint-Ouen's workshops, either on your own or under the guidance of students and teachers: ceramics, forging, composite materials, modeling, molding and cutting.
